Gold nanohole arrays are fabricated with focused ion beam irradiating gold thin film supported on quartz substrate. The topography of the nanohole arrays is characterized using an atomic force microscope, and the near-field optical transmission properties of the nanohole array are investigated with a near-field scanning optical microscope. An elliptical nano-pinhole structure-based plasmonic lens was designed and investigated experimentally by means of focused ion beam nanofabrication, atomic force microscope imaging, and scanning near-field optical microscope (NSOM).
